Diferente pentru problema/mesaj intre reviziile #1 si #9

Diferente intre titluri:

mesaj
Mesaj

Diferente intre continut:

== include(page="template/taskheader" task_id="mesaj") ==
Poveste si cerinta...
Zaharel ii trimite mesaje prietenei sale Eugenia folosind un sistem propriu de comunicatii (ca sa nu dea banii pe SMS-uri). Din pacate, sistemul lui Zaharel nu este complet eficient, iar uneori mesajul este distorsionat, mai exact este posibil sa apara caractere in plus in mesaj. Din fericire, vocabularul lui Zaharel este relativ limitat, iar Eugenia stie de profite de acest lucru: a facut o lista cu toate cele $N$ cuvinte pe care le poate folosi Zaharel in cadrul mesajului. Sistemul lui Zaharel nu foloseste spatii pentru despartirea cuvintelor, dar Eugenia este destul de isteata sa-si dea seama intelesul mesajului, chiar si fara spatii.
 
h2. Cerinta
 
Stiind lista de $N$ cuvinte precum si mesajul final format din $M$ caractere, aflati numarul minim de caractere pe care Eugenia trebuie sa le elimine din mesaj pentru ca acesta sa poate fi reprezentat ca o secventa de cuvinte din dictionar.
h2. Date de intrare
...
Pe prima linie a fisierului $mesaj.in$ se afla doua numere naturale $N$ si $M$ reprezentand numarul de cuvinte din lista si lungimea mesajului. Pe linia a doua se vor afla $M$ caractere reprezentand mesajul. Urmatoarele $N$ linii contin cate un cuvant din lista.
h2. Date de iesire
...
Fisierul de iesire $mesaj.out$ va contine o singura linie pe care se va afla numarul minim de caractere care trebuie sterse.
h2. Restrictii
* $... ≤ ... ≤ ...$
* $5 ≤ N ≤ 1 000$
* $1 ≤ M ≤ 1 600$
* Cuvintele din lista au lungimi cuprinse intre $1$ si $20$
* Mesajul si cuvintele sunt formate doar din litere mici din alfabetul englez ${a, b, c ... z}$
 
h2. Exemplu
table(example). |_. mesaj.in |_. mesaj.out |
| This is some
  text written on
  multiple lines.
| This is another
  text written on
  multiple lines.
| 9 20
carmrcmddrcaddamroom
car
cdr
cadar
moo
oom
omo
mr
cam
room
| 4
|
h3. Explicatie
...
$carmrc{%{color:red}md%}drcad{%{color:red}d%}a{%{color:red}m%}room$
Daca se elimina litere de culoare rosie, mesajul ramas va reprezenta urmatoare insiruire de cuvinte din lista:
$car | mr | cdr | cadar | oom$
== include(page="template/taskfooter" task_id="mesaj") ==
 
 
 

Nu exista diferente intre securitate.

Diferente intre topic forum:

 
1681